CRANBERRY BROWNIE TORTE

Canned cranberry sauce adds a festive finishing touch to this dessert from Gloria Kirchman of Eden Prairie, Minnesota. Folks are sure to find it irresistible.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 12 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13



Cranberry Brownie Torte image

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the brownie mix, eggs, oil and water. Fold in pecans. , Transfer to a greased 10-in. springform pan. Bake at 350° for 35-40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out with moist crumbs. Cool completely on a wire rack. , For filling, in a large bowl, beat the cream cheese, cranberry juice and sugar until smooth; set aside 1 cup whipped topping for garnish. Fold remaining topping into cream cheese mixture. , Carefully spread over brownie. Stir cranberry sauce; carefully spread over the filling. Garnish with reserved whipped topping and pecan halves if desired.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ours before serving. Refrigerate leftovers.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 533 calories, Fat 30g fat (12g saturated fat), Cholesterol 57mg cholesterol, Sodium 256mg sodium, Carbohydrate 61g carbohydrate (40g sugars, Fiber 2g fiber), Protein 6g protein.

1 package fudge brownie mix (13-inch x 9-inch pan size)
2 eggs
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1/4 cup water
1/2 cup chopped pecans
FILLING:
1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1/2 cup cranberry juice
2 tablespoons sugar
1 carton (12 ounces) frozen whipped topping, thawed
TOPPING:
1 can (14 ounces) whole-berry cranberry sauce
Pecan halves, optional

CRANBERRY-ORANGE BROWNIES

This is the perfect fall brownie! I absolutely love how these come out. The orange blossom water adds a delicate sweetness to the fudgy chocolate, while the cranberries give a surprising tangy flavor. The only problem is these brownies do not last very long--they'll be gone the second you put them on the table!

Provided by LibrarianLaura

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Fruit Cookie Recipes     Orange

Time 1h30m

Yield 9

Number Of Ingredients 13



Cranberry-Orange Brownies image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line an 8x8-inch baking pan with parchment paper or grease with butter or shortening.
  • Place 1/2 cup mini semisweet chocolate chips in a large saucepan. Add bittersweet chips and butter and melt over low heat.
  • Remove from the heat. Whisk in eggs until thoroughly combined and the chocolate is smooth. Stir in sugar, orange blossom water, orange zest, and vanilla paste. Stir in flour, baking soda, and kosher salt until just combined. Fold in cranberries and remaining 1/4 cup semisweet chips.
  • Pour and spread the batter evenly into the prepared pan.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out mostly clean, 40 to 50 minutes. Sprinkle tops with sea salt immediately. Cool completely in the pan before cutting into 9 squares, wiping the knife clean after each cut.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 388.5 calories, Carbohydrate 53.8 g, Cholesterol 89.1 mg, Fat 18.9 g, Fiber 2.3 g, Protein 5.2 g, SaturatedFat 11 g, Sodium 109 mg, Sugar 31 g

¾ cup miniature semisweet chocolate chips
½ cup bittersweet chocolate chips
½ cup unsalted butter
3 large eggs
1 cup white sugar
1 tablespoon orange blossom water
2 teaspoons grated orange zest
1 teaspoon vanilla bean paste
1 ¼ cups sifted all-purpose flour
¼ teaspoon baking soda
1 pinch kosher salt
1 ½ cups chopped fresh cranberries
sea salt to taste (optional)

WHITE CHOCOLATE CRANBERRY BLONDIES

Friends sometimes ask me to make these for wedding receptions. For a fancier presentation, I cut the bars into triangle shapes and drizzle white chocolate over each one individually. -Erika Busz, Kent,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 55m

Yield 3 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 16



White Chocolate Cranberry Blondies image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. In a large microwave-safe bowl, melt the butter; stir in the brown sugar. Cool slightly., Add eggs, 1 egg at a time, beating well after each addition. Beat in vanilla. In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, salt and cinnamon; stir into butter mixture. Stir in cranberries and chopped chocolate (batter will be thick). Spread into a greased 13x9-in. pan., Bake until golden brown and a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ean (do not overbake), 18-21 minutes. Cool completely on a wire rack., For frosting, beat cream cheese, confectioners' sugar and, if desired, orange zest until smooth. Gradually beat in half of the melted white chocolate; spread over blondies. Sprinkle with cranberries; drizzle with remaining melted chocolate., Cut into triangles.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 198 calories, Fat 9g fat (6g saturated fat), Cholesterol 27mg cholesterol, Sodium 100mg sodium, Carbohydrate 28g carbohydrate (22g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 2g protein.

3/4 cup butter, cubed
1-1/2 cups packed light brown sugar
2 large eggs, room temperature
3/4 teaspoon vanilla extract
2-1/4 cups all-purpose flour
1-1/2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 cup dried cranberries
6 ounces white baking chocolate, coarsely chopped
FROSTING:
1 package (8 ounces) cream cheese, softened
1 cup confectioners' sugar
1 tablespoon grated orange zest, optional
6 ounces white baking chocolate, melted
1/2 cup dried cranberries, chopped

BOREAL FOREST CRANBERRY BROWNIES

This recipe is from a cookbooklet I bought on the Washington coast, "CRANBERRY HARVEST FESTIVAL 2002 COOKBOOK", put out by the Cranberry Coast Chamber of Commerce to raise money to stage the annual festival.

Provided by Outta Here

Categories     Bar Cookie

Time 1h5m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 17



Boreal Forest Cranberry Brownies image

Steps:

  • NOTE: to make cranberry juice for icing (if you don't have bottle juice on hand) simmer cranberries for brownies a few minutes in 1/8 cup water. Drain and reserve liquid and use berries in brownies.
  • Preheat oven to 350°F Coat a 9 x 13 inch baking pan with non-stick cooking spray.
  • Combine flour, baking powder and salt; set aside.
  • Melt 1 cup butter in large saucepan. Remove from heat. Stir in 1 cup cocoa powder. Add 2 cups sugar, eggs, vanilla extract, and 1 teaspoons almond extract; stir until well blended.
  • Stir chocolate mixture into flour mixture. Add cranberries and nuts and mix just until blended.
  • Pour batter into baking pan. Bake 30 to 35 minutes.
  • Cool completely and frost.
  • FROSTING: Melt 3 tbls. butter in small saucepan. Remove from heat. Stir in 1/3 cup cocoa powder, 1/4 teaspoons almond extract, cranberry sauce and juice; stir well.
  • Add confectioners' sugar; mix until well blended.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 512.8, Fat 24.4, SaturatedFat 13.2, Cholesterol 110.3, Sodium 316.3, Carbohydrate 74, Fiber 4.3, Sugar 56.2, Protein 6.4

1 1/3 cups fl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 cup butter
1 cup cocoa powder
2 cups sugar
4 eggs
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 teaspoon almond extract
1 cup cranberries (fresh or frozen-no need to thaw)
1/2 cup walnuts, chopped
3 tablespoons butter
1/3 cup cocoa powder
1/4 teaspoon almond extract
1/4 cup cranberry sauce (jellied)
2 tablespoons cranberry juice (see note)
2 cups confectioners' sugar

CRANBERRY BROWNIES

Make and share this Cranberry Brownies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by ratherbeswimmin

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h10m

Yield 24 brownies

Number Of Ingredients 11



Cranberry Brownies image

Steps:

  • Position the oven rack in the lower third of the oven; preheat oven to 350°; butter and flour a 13 x 9 inch baking pan; set aside.
  • In a bowl, whisk the flour, baking powder, and salt until combined; set aside.
  • Add butter and both chocolates in the top of a double boiler set over simmering water; stir constantly until half the butter and chocolate is melted.
  • Remove the top of the double boiler, then continue stirring, away from the heat, until the butter and chocolate are completely melted; let cool for 10 minutes.
  • In a big bowl, beat the eggs and sugar with an electric mixer on medium speed; continue beating until the sugar has dissolved and the mixture is thick, about 5 minutes.
  • Beat in the cranberry sauce, almond extract, and chocolate mixture, about 4 minutes, scraping down the sides of the bowl as needed.
  • Using a wooden spoon or rubber spatula, stir in the flour mixture just until incorporated; do not beat.
  • Pour batter into the prepared pan, spreading it gently to the corners.
  • Bake for 25 minutes or until a pick comes out clean.
  • Set pan on a wire rack to cool for at least 30 minutes.
  • Cut brownies into 24 pieces while they are still in the pan.
  • Carefully remove them with an offset spatula.
  • Serve immediately or let them cool completely before covering with plastic wrap for storage.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 152.5, Fat 6.2, SaturatedFat 3.7, Cholesterol 27.8, Sodium 76.5, Carbohydrate 24.3, Fiber 1, Sugar 17.7, Protein 1.8

1 1/3 cups all-purpose flour, plus additional
all-purpose flour, for the pan
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
8 tablespoons unsalted butter, at room temperature, plus additional for the pan
5 ounces bittersweet chocolate or 5 ounces semisweet chocolate, chopped
3 ounces unsweetened chocolate, chopped
2 large eggs, at room temperature
1 1/4 cups sugar
1 (16 ounce) can whole berry cranberry sauce
1/2 teaspoon almond extract
